What is the "Critical Process Died" Error on Windows 11?

The "Critical Process Died" BSOD (stop code 0x000000EF) signals that a vital system process has unexpectedly terminated. This could stem from corrupted files, faulty drivers, hardware issues, or even recent software conflicts. In 2026, with Windows 11's ongoing enhancements like improved AI integrations and security patches, this error persists but is more diagnosable than ever.

Common triggers include:

  • Outdated or incompatible drivers, especially graphics or storage ones.
  • Corrupted system files from abrupt shutdowns or malware.
  • Hardware failures, like a failing hard drive or RAM.
  • Recent Windows updates clashing with third-party apps.

Step 1: Boot into Safe Mode to Isolate the Issue

First things first—restart in Safe Mode to minimize software interference. This loads only essential drivers, helping pinpoint if a third-party app or driver is the culprit.

  1. Power on your PC and hold Shift while clicking Restart (from the login screen if needed).
  2. Navigate to Troubleshoot > Advanced options > Startup Settings > Restart.
  3. After reboot, press 4 or F4 for Safe Mode.

Once in Safe Mode, check if the error persists. If not, a driver or software is likely at fault. Test stability by running basic tasks. Step 2: Update Drivers and Windows for 2026 Compatibility

Outdated drivers are a top cause of troubleshooting Windows 11 Critical Process Died. Windows 11 in 2026 relies on seamless hardware-software harmony, so updates are key.

Driver Type How to Update Why It Matters
Graphics (NVIDIA/AMD/Intel) Visit manufacturer site (e.g., NVIDIA) or use Device Manager. Prevents crashes during graphics-intensive tasks.
Storage (AHCI/SATA) Run devmgmt.msc, right-click storage controller > Update driver. Fixes read/write errors causing process failures.
Windows Updates Settings > Windows Update > Check for updates. Install all, including optional ones. Patches known BSOD vulnerabilities from recent builds.

After updating, restart normally and monitor. If the BSOD returns, use Device Manager to roll back suspicious drivers (right-click > Properties > Roll Back Driver). This step alone fixes 40-50% of cases, per Microsoft forums. You're making progress—let's tackle system files next! ⭐

Step 3: Repair Corrupted System Files with Built-in Tools

Corruption in core files can kill critical processes. Windows 11's tools make repairs easy—no advanced skills needed.

  1. Run SFC Scan: Open Command Prompt as admin (search "cmd" > Run as administrator). Type sfc /scannow and hit Enter. This scans and replaces bad files.
  2. DISM Tool: If SFC fails, run D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th. It pulls fresh files from Microsoft servers.
  3. CHKDSK for Disk Errors: In admin CMD, type chkdsk C: /f /r and schedule for next restart. This fixes drive corruption.

Step 4: Check Hardware and Run Memory Diagnostics

If software fixes don't cut it, hardware might be the villain. Faulty RAM or overheating components often trigger this BSOD.

  • Memory Diagnostic: Search "Windows Memory Diagnostic" > Restart and let it run. It tests RAM for errors—reseat or replace if faulty.
  • Event Viewer: Press Win + X > Event Viewer > Windows Logs > System. Filter for errors around crash times to spot hardware clues.
  • Hardware Check: Ensure good ventilation; clean dust from fans. For SSD/HDD issues, use CrystalDiskInfo (free tool) to check health.

Step 5: Advanced Fixes and When to Reset

Still stuck? Try these:

  1. System Restore: Search "Create a restore point" > System Restore. Roll back to a pre-error point.
  2. Startup Repair: Boot from Windows USB (create via Media Creation Tool) > Repair your computer > Startup Repair.
  3. Clean Boot: Use msconfig to disable non-Microsoft services, isolating conflicts.

As a last resort, reset Windows 11 via Settings > System > Recovery > Reset this PC (keep files if possible). This eradicates deep-seated issues without data loss.

Preventing "Critical Process Died" in the Future

To avoid this BSOD nightmare:

  • Keep Windows 11 and drivers updated automatically.
  • Run antivirus scans weekly (Windows Defender is solid for 2026).
  • Avoid abrupt shutdowns—use proper power settings.
  • Monitor temps with tools like HWMonitor.
